Cross-Topic Connections
📋 What it is
Cube skills connect to memory techniques, algorithm design, and pattern-based thinking across subjects.
🗣️ Coach says
What you learn on the cube reaches far beyond it. Memorising algorithms trains memory techniques; breaking a solve into stages is exactly how programmers break down problems; recognising patterns helps in maths and science. The cube is a playground for skills you'll use everywhere.

😲 Whoa!
The "break a big problem into small solved stages" approach you use on the cube is the SAME strategy computer scientists call "decomposition" — a core idea in coding.
